From the bestselling, award-winning author of The Improbability of Love--a novel of love, defiance, and the enduring power of art, unfolding across five centuries in the shadow of Piero della Francesca's The Resurrection.
Before dawn, a painter climbs his scaffold. His task is impossible: to depict a moment no human eye has witnessed--the Resurrection of Christ. What he creates in 1470 will come to be called the greatest painting in the world. It will alter the course of many lives. Mary Hutchinson enters the glittering world of the Bloomsbury Group --married, restless, and unprepared for the freedoms she begins to glimpse among Aldous Huxley, John Maynard Keynes, Virginia Woolf, and their circle. In the Second World War, Captain Anthony Clarke clings to art as a form of resistance. In addition to the front lines, he faces more dangers: a love that cannot be named, and a choice that will define him. Clarry Jones arrives in Sansepolcro to restore a damaged fresco, determined to keep to herself and her work. But she finds herself drawn elsewhere: into its history, its mysteries, and the lives it has shaped. Five centuries. Four people. One painting. Hannah Rothschild's Masterpiece is a captivatingly kaleidoscopic work, one that bears witness to the decisions that change us--and the radical, lasting power of art to provoke, to save, and to unite.Also from
